Video Games Day takes place on July 08, 2014. It celebrates popular video games which entered the market decades ago, and changed the way your kids play games today. The word video in video game traditionally referred to a cathode ray tube display device, but it now implies any type of display device that can produce two or three dimensional images.
Today, take some time to appreciate the technological achievements of the video game industry. Think about how far we’ve come since the days of the original Nintendo and Game Boy. Today’s games have advanced special effects and diversified themes that appeal to almost everyone.
Video games aren’t just for kids anymore. In fact, they have become very popular as group activities at parties. People crowd around televisions in homes and dorm rooms to battle their friends in adventure, sports, and music-themed competitions.
It has been shown that action video game players have better hand-eye coordination and visuo-motor skills, such as their resistance to distraction, their sensitivity to information in the peripheral vision and their ability to count briefly presented objects, than nonplayers. It has been suggested by a few studies that online/offline video gaming can be used as a therapeutic tool in the treatment of different mental health concerns.

What is Math 2.0 Day? Scheduled for July 8th, it’s a day to get people interested in the ways they use math every day. It’s also a day for big names in the math and technology world to get together and share news and resources related to math and how it is used in the technological world. How can you celebrate? Well, you can learn a new math trick to impress your friends, find out some little-known facts about how numbers help keep the world running smoothly, and settle all those questions you’ve had in the back of your mind about how the world of math works.

National SCUD Day
July 8, 2014 in the USA
SCUD Day stands for Savor the Comic, Unplug the Drama Day, and encourages those of us whose lives might have a touch too much drama to step back, relax, and enjoy the funnier side of life. Relaxation and humour are good for your physical and mental wellbeing, so turn the drama down a notch and enjoy a good laugh instead.

Historical Events:
951 – Paris is founded
1497 – Portuguese navigator Vasco da Gama departs for on his first voyage – becomes first European to reach India by sea
1579 – Our Lady of Kazan, a holy icon of the Russian Orthodox Church, was discovered underground in the city of Kazan, Tatarstan.
1777 – Vermont introduces new constitution making it 1st US state to abolish slavery,
1800 – Dr Benjamin Waterhouse gives 1st cowpox vaccination to his son to prevent smallpox
1822 – Chippewas turn over huge tract of land in Ontario to the United Kingdom.
1864 – The Shinsengumi sabotage the Choshu-han shishi’s planned attack on Kyoto, Japan at Ikedaya. This event is known as Ikedaya Jiken.
1892 – St. John’s, Newfoundland is devastated in the Great Fire of 1892.
1907 – Florenz Ziegfeld staged 1st `Follies’ on NY Theater roof
1947 – Reports are broadcast that a UFO has crashed landed in Roswell, New Mexico.
1954 – Military junta selects colonel Armas president of Guatemala
1966 – King Mwambutsa IV Bangiriceng of Burundi is deposed by his son Prince Charles Ndizi.
1975 – Quake damages over 2,000 temples in Pagan Burma, 20-foot-high seated Buddha of Thandawgya decapitated
1979 – Congo adopts constitution
1989 – Carlos Saul Menum becomes pres of Argentina
1992 – Conference for Security and Co-operation in Europe creates the office of High Commissioner on National Minorities.
